Boundary fence repair services involve fixing or replacing damaged sections of a property's fencing to restore privacy, security, and boundary definition. These services typically address issues such as broken or leaning posts, cracked or rotting panels, and sections that have fallen over or become unstable. Repair work may include replacing individual panels, reinforcing posts, or patching up areas where the fence has been compromised. By addressing these problems promptly, homeowners can maintain the integrity of their fencing and prevent further damage or deterioration over time.
Many common problems that boundary fence repair services help solve are caused by weather exposure, age, or physical impact. Over time, fences may develop cracks, splinters, or rot, especially if they are made of wood. Posts can become loose or lean due to soil erosion or ground shifting. Fences that have been hit by vehicles or fallen trees might need significant repairs or full replacements. Repair services can also help address issues caused by pests or vandalism, ensuring the fence continues to serve its purpose effectively.

The overview below groups typical Boundary Fence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lafayette,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fence repairs in Lafayette range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few panels or posts, fall within this range. These projects are often straightforward and less costly.
Partial Fence Replacement - Replacing a section of fencing us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more involved repairs or partial replacements tend to fall into this middle range, with fewer projects exceeding $3,500.
Full Fence Replacement - Complete fence installations in the Lafayette area generally range from $3,500 to $8,000. Larger or more complex projects, such as custom designs or extensive fencing, can reach $10,000+.
Material and Size Variations - Costs vary depending on materials like wood, vinyl, or metal, and the total length of fencing needed. Local contractors can provide estimates tailored to specific project details, which can influence the overall cost significantly.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
